| Avian Leukosis Virus( ALV) was isolated for the first time since 1908 and reported since then decades all over the world with the outbreak of epidemic disease, suggesting that ALV has been widely distributed around the world, ALV caused clinical and subclinical infection make the poultry industry has brought great economic losses, but also attracted enough attention to the poultry industry. From the last century, the world’s major multinational companies have taken a series of measures to clear and control ALV.So in recent years, the developed countries of poultry industry has been basically brought under control and eradication of classical exogenous ALV in scale chicken farm, but in our country,ALV infection is still widespread. So, choose a high sensitivity and specificity of the detection method not only can certainly make poultry farms and businesses effective control and clear avian leukosis, but also to reduce unnecessary losses and promote income.1.Different Ag-ELISA kits and colloidal gold test strip comparison with the detection of P27 in cell supernatantsTo evaluate different Ag-ELISA kit and colloidal gold test strip for avian leukosis virus,ALV-A, ALV-B, and ALV-J were inoculated into DF-1cells with five different doses(50,100, 500,1000,10000TCID50),changing cell maintenance fluid after 2h, the supernatants of these cells were harvested and tested for ALV group-specific antigen using different ELISA kits(A, B, C) and colloidal gold test strips(D, E) after the infected DF-1cells at 2-8 days. The results showed that the sensitivity was basically consistent with three different doses of subgroups of ALV by using ELISA kits(A, B, C), but the ELISA kit B was more sensitive than other two ELISA kits(A and C) in the individual dose of the three subgroups of ALV;the results were consistent with different colloidal gold test strips between D and E, however,the sensitivity was lower than ELISA kit and the detectable time were longer 1-2 days when inoculated little virus, but colloidal gold test strips could judged the result faster when inoculated numerous virus or in the late virus infection, that save more time than Ag-ELISA kits.2.Different Ag-ELISA kits and colloidal gold test strip comparison with the detection of P27 in eggs albumenIn this study, ALV-A, ALV-B, and ALV-J were inoculated into 90 SPF chickens using yolk sac inoculation. Collecting blood make virus isolation and detect antibody reaction every four weeks, Collecting eggs when they grown to the laying date. Chickens and eggs one to one, Total of 60 eggs albumen were collected and detected for P27 antigen of ALV using ELISA kits A, B and colloidal gold test strips D, E. Compared the result of the test and the result of virus isolation, The results showed that the match rate of colloidal gold strip and virus isolation does not exceed 60%, but the match rate of Ag-ELISA kits and virus isolation reaching 97.5%. So the positive rate for P27 antigen in eggs albumen using ELISA kits was higher than with colloidal gold test strips.So far, it cannot completely replace the ELISA kit in some applications.
